Budgeting Basics: Take Control of Your Finances Today

Ready to take charge your finances and reach your dreams? It all starts with a solid budget. Creating a budget doesn't have to be complicated. In fact, it can be quite easy once you grasp the basics.

  • Firstly, track your income. This means knowing exactly how much money is coming in each month.
  • Then, list out all of your expenses. Be realistic and include everything, from fixed costs such as utilities to smaller purchases.
  • {Finally,{ compare your income to your expenses. This will show you how much you're spending vs. earning.

At this point, you can start to make adjustments. Consider ways to lower your bills. You can also explore additional revenue streams.
